Welcome to Salado, Texas – a charming village nestled in the heart of Bell County, where small-town charm meets breathtaking natural beauty. Known for its picturesque landscapes and vibrant arts scene, Salado offers a unique blend of culture, history, and outdoor recreation, making it a perfect place to call home.

One of the most alluring features of Salado is its stunning lake views. Imagine waking up every morning to the serene beauty of shimmering waters, framed by lush greenery and rolling hills. Homes with lake views in Salado provide not just a place to live, but a lifestyle filled with tranquility and inspiration. Whether you’re enjoying your morning coffee on a sun-drenched patio or hosting friends for a sunset barbecue, the captivating scenery enhances every moment.

Salado is also rich in history, with charming boutiques, art galleries, and delightful eateries lining its quaint streets. The community is known for its friendly atmosphere, where neighbors become friends and every event feels like a celebration. From the annual Salado Art Fair to the enchanting Christmas festivities, there’s always something happening in this vibrant village.

For those who love the outdoors, Salado offers ample opportunities for hiking, fishing, and boating. With access to beautiful parks and nature trails, you can immerse yourself in the stunning Texas landscape right at your doorstep.
